Campania


Major Cities:

Napoli (Naples)
Campania is the most popular southern region for tourists, as it is home to the breathtaking islands of Capri and Ischia, known for their breathtaking cliffs and ocean views. Capri, boasting one of the Seven Wonders of the World, the Blue Grotto, is a sight to see for anyone not afraid of venturing through the cave in a tiny rowboat. The Campania region is full of history, both mythological and factual. Campania tourism appeals to those interested in Greek and Roman mythology, for the Phlegrean Fields (the fields of fire) was the mythological location of the gates of the Underworld because the land was formed from volcanic rock. Two staples of Campania tourism are the archeological sites of Pompeii and Herculaneum, two ancient Roman cities preserved from the eruption of Mount Vesuvius in 79 AD. Although the unification of Italy incited the decline of Naples, a once prominent city, today its museums and churches rival those of the north. The Museo Archeologico Nationale houses artifacts found in Pompeii and Herculaneum. The backdrop of Mount Vesuvius adds an element to the atmosphere that those who have not been to Naples cannot understand. The Amalfi Coast, south of Naples, is the vacation destination of many who are lucky enough to have discovered its beauty. Campania is famous for foods such as pizza, buffalo mozzarella, tomatoes and homemade pasta with pomodoro sauce. Lemons also grow plentifully in the region, which result in the refreshing liqueur Limoncello and the plentiful grapes are transformed into excellent wines.
